Скрипт на телепорт в Роблокс студио

Скрипт на телепорт в Роблокс студио Роблокс

Roblox Studio предоставляет широкие возможности для создания интерактивных и увлекательных игр. Одной из таких возможностей является создание телепортов, которые позволяют игрокам перемещаться между различными частями игры. В данной статье рассмотрим, как создать телепорт в Roblox Studio, начиная с создания модели и заканчивая настройкой скриптов.

Что такое телепорт в Roblox Studio

Телепорт в Roblox Studio — это объект, который позволяет игрокам перемещаться из одной точки в другую в рамках одной игры или даже между разными играми. Это может быть полезно для создания лобби, переходов между уровнями или для реализации различных игровых механик.

Создание модели телепорта

  1. Добавьте два блока в вашу сцену. Эти блоки будут выступать в роли порталов.
  2. Для того чтобы блоки стояли на месте, включите у них параметр Anchored.
  3. Переименуйте первый блок в «Start», а второй в «Finish». Вы можете использовать другие названия, если хотите.

Настройка скриптов

Теперь, когда у нас есть модель телепорта, нам нужно настроить скрипты, которые будут управлять процессом телепортации.

Скрипт для начального портала

  1. Выберите первый блок («Start») и нажмите на плюсик, чтобы добавить новый скрипт.
  2. Вставьте следующий код в скрипт:

«`lua
local teleportPart = script.Parent
local destination = game.Workspace:FindFirstChild(«Finish»)

teleportPart.Touched:Connect(function(hit)
local character = hit.Parent
if character and character:FindFirstChild(«Humanoid») then
character:SetPrimaryPartCFrame(destination.CFrame)
end
end)
«`

Этот скрипт будет телепортировать игрока к блоку «Finish» при касании блока «Start».

Скрипт для конечного портала

  1. Выберите второй блок («Finish») и добавьте к нему новый скрипт.
  2. Вставьте следующий код в скрипт:

«`lua
local finishPart = script.Parent

finishPart.Touched:Connect(function(hit)
local character = hit.Parent
if character and character:FindFirstChild(«Humanoid») then
print(«Player has reached the destination»)
end
end)
«`

Этот скрипт просто выводит сообщение в консоль, когда игрок достигает конечного портала. Вы можете изменить его функциональность по своему усмотрению.

Проверка работы телепорта

  1. Запустите игру в Roblox Studio.
  2. Подойдите к блоку «Start» и убедитесь, что ваш персонаж телепортируется к блоку «Finish».

Дополнительные настройки

Вы можете настроить телепорт для работы с несколькими игроками, добавить визуальные эффекты или звуковые сигналы, чтобы улучшить пользовательский опыт. Например, вы можете добавить анимацию или звук при телепортации, чтобы сделать процесс более захватывающим.

Заключение

Создание телепорта в Roblox Studio — это простой и увлекательный процесс, который может значительно улучшить вашу игру. Следуя указанным шагам, вы сможете легко создать телепорты и настроить их под свои нужды. Экспериментируйте с различными настройками и скриптами, чтобы сделать вашу игру уникальной и интересной для игроков.

Lineage Wiki Фан Сайт